Murder Case Investigation Launched After Disappearance of 8-Year-Old Boy

Police authorities are currently working on a murder case investigation after little boy, eight, Kyran Durnin, disappeared. Kyran was missing from home from 30th August, but it is now thought it may have been a lot longer since some saw him.
At first, Gardaí opened a missing persons inquiry, but after extensive efforts to locate the boy fell apart, the inquiry took a darker turn. Police authorities have now moved the case ‘to murder investigation’ because they fear Kyran may have been killed..
Timeline Of Kyran’s Disappearance
Kyran was last seen on the night of Aug. 28th around 11 p.m. At first police authorities believed that Kyran had been missing for just a few days before he was reported missing, but as the inquiry deepened, there was a suspicion that he may have been missing for longer than that.

Gardaí have no idea where the boy is now or the fate he met and there are no clues to his current whereabouts. The murder case investigation is now being led by a Senior Investigation Officer and an incident room has been set up at Drogheda Garda Station to coordinate the investigation.
There have been no arrests made to date, and the police authorities are asking the public who may have any clues about the case to share it. Even a trace amount of info could be important for the police to advance their moves toward this murder case investigation.
